As our test on Unit 2 is scheduled for next Tuesday, during our first session I first reviewed on the board the functions of structure and figurative language in poetry. We then analyzed the function of the one stanza structure and of hyphens in "Thanatopsis" . Joshua did well in connecting the theme of unity with Nature with the single stanza structure. In that regard, we further noted specific language indicating the speaker's shifts in focus notwithstanding the single stanza structure. During our second session, we analyzed Donne's poem "The Sun Rising", an atraditional aubade. Line by line I provided instruction on literary apostrophe, diction, and Donne's dramatic metaphors , or conceits. Joshua then did well in discussing the speaker's apparent arrogance and self centered attitude in challenging the power and importance of the sun. We discussed how this apparent disdain can be positively interpreted as evidence of the speaker's devotion to his beloved.
